why use 4-20mA in the field of instrumentation?
Answers were Sorted based on User's Feedback
Answer / vijay ranipa
if we use 0 to 20ma insted of 4 to 20 ma then we can not
find actual position zero reference output, for example if
we have a motorized valve, it's full close at that time we
get 0ma (0%)reference and at fully open position we get
20ma(100%)reference, in this condition if power supply of is
off then we also get 0ma reference,so here in this kind of
condition we can't get actual result like that gate is
actually close or any other problems as per explanation of
above..

Answer / vijay
we have field instruments like voltage,current..etc.but
there is an advantage of using 4-20mA,If we are using the
voltage sensors,u know the voltage is resistance
dependence,and resistace of coductor varies as the distance
and temperature,varies.so u may not get the accurate signal
if u prefer for the voltage sensors.using current sensors u
don't find this problems
